Transaction 30801224db2549ff5a8609e3e6422dfdf196d886d588ffaaac1e0330e01c2058
1 Input
1 Output
-
30801224db2549ff5a8609e3e6422dfdf196d886d588ffaaac1e0330e01c2058:0
- value
- 2627042
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db983e41eb7e99916aba24d5a41679cc810a1eea OP_EQUAL
- address
- 3Mi8Hbb21VFSAtsSNJMzRFxTgxj6KDrGE4